The main window displays Earth's orbit around the Sun alongside another selectable planetary orbit. Users can choose from any of the five visible planets in our solar system (Mercury, Venus, Mars, Jupiter, or Saturn) or experiment with a customizable fictitious planet to explore hypothetical scenarios and deepen their understanding of orbital mechanics.



Interactive Visualization Tools



The Kepler System Model simulator features a dual-window interface that provides complementary perspectives on planetary motion. The primary window offers a heliocentric view showing the complete orbital paths, while the secondary window presents the geocentric perspective—how the Sun and selected planet appear against the backdrop of distant stars as viewed from Earth.



Navigation within the simulation is remarkably user-friendly. Click and drag within the main window to adjust your viewing angle, providing multiple perspectives on the planetary orbits. A convenient zoom slider allows you to examine orbital details up close or take in the broader view of the solar system, making the Kepler planetary simulator download suitable for both specific studies and general astronomical exploration.



Educational Value



The software serves as an exceptional educational resource, illustrating the three fundamental laws of planetary motion discovered by Kepler:




  • Kepler's First Law: Planets orbit in ellipses with the Sun at one focus

  • Kepler's Second Law: A line connecting the Sun to a planet sweeps out equal areas in equal time intervals

  • Kepler's Third Law: The square of a planet's orbital period is proportional to the cube of its semimajor axis



By visualizing these principles in action, users gain intuitive understanding of orbital mechanics.
